Wtf is this thing

kidgambit

New Member
Local time
2:09 AM
Joined
Sep 28, 2012
Messages
4
Location
longview wa
I found this on craiglist and i also seen them around town. i want to make one. but can find it on google. i tried ever possible thing to google it under. I have this thing posted on multiple motorized bicycle forums. I need someone who has made one to help me with some questions i got for making one. Please help
 
Back
Top